Summary

Pinknoise Systems Ltd, based in Gloucester, UK, is a small, holding company with an active status. Established twenty years ago in 2005, the company employs fifteen people and holds assets totaling £1,804,118. It operates from a real address and is overseen by two directors and one owner. The company regularly imports and exports electrical machinery and equipment, with 472 months of import activity and 120 months of export activity recorded.

The company’s website, pinknoisesystems.co.uk, reveals a focus on audio-visual equipment supply, specifically catering to the retail sale of audio and video equipment in specialised stores. It appears to be a B2B operation, supplying professional audio and video equipment to dealers and integrators. While there's no obvious e-commerce functionality for direct consumer sales, the site showcases a wide range of products from leading brands, suggesting a focus on technical expertise and customer support.

Financially, Pinknoise Systems Ltd presents a mixed picture. Current assets have decreased by 12% to £1,800,000, while net assets have also fallen by 6% to £1,700,000. Bank borrowings have significantly decreased by 42%, reaching £690, and cash reserves have fallen by 60% to £170,000. Trade debtors have seen a dramatic decrease of 66%, suggesting improved collection of payments, while creditors have also dropped by 60%, indicating better management of short-term liabilities. The company’s small size (meeting two of three criteria for turnover under £10.2m, assets under £5.1m, and fewer than 50 employees) allows for flexibility, but the decline in cash reserves warrants attention. The company’s unaudited accounts, prepared using Taxfiler software, are exempt from an audit due to its status as a small company.

Despite the decrease in assets, the company's strong import and export activity suggests continued business. The drop in cash reserves could be due to increased investment in inventory or expansion efforts, but it’s something to keep an eye on.

Registered in England/Wales under the registration number 05342670, with a registered address at GL2 2AP, England, Gloucester, Unit 21 Jessop Court, Waterwells Business Park, Quedgeley.
